    It is a set of 8 attachments for the PS Vita. It consists of:
    - two directional pad overlays [pretty pointless TBH]
    - two convex pads for the analog sticks with added circular ridges for extra grip
    - two concave pads with four raised dots at each point
    - and finally two deeper concave pads with indented dots [my favourites]

    They are cheap [like the case, a fiver], but well made and solid.

    The pads are easy to put on but difficult to take off [which obviously has both good and bad points] and they really do make the analog sticks easier to use, especially the concave ones.

    The directional pads are a bit pointless and require an adhesive pad to stick to the PS Vita so I didn't bother with them.

    Overall, well worth it, definitely recommended.
